KARACHI: Inspector General of Police (IGP) Sindh Allah Dino Khowaja has issued the directives to improve the police strategy against street crimes specially near the banks’ ATMs . He said that plainclothes personnel should be deployed at the small and big shopping centers and their surroundings. The police mobiles should patrol on the main thoroughfares while motorcycle squads should be on the narrow and congested locations. In a statement issued by Central Police Office (CPO) on Tuesday, the IGP ahs said that coordination between the security personnel should be ensured while performing security duties. The citizens should be provided immediate response if they approach police helpline 15, by police stations, DIGs and SSPs offices in case of street crimes or other crimes. The police posts should be established and snap checking should be conducted surroundings the banks’ ATMs in the street crime hitting areas in a city. IGP Sindh also stressed to enhance the patrolling and snap checking in entire city including the entry exit points of the city and innocent citizens should not be harassed and there should be a need to make a friendly environment between the police and the citizens.
